/// Fluent builder constructing a request to `DeleteCacheReport`.
///
/// <p>Deletes the specified cache report and any associated tags from the Storage Gateway database. You can only delete completed reports. If the status of the report you attempt to delete still IN-PROGRESS, the delete operation returns an error. You can use <code>CancelCacheReport</code> to cancel an IN-PROGRESS report.</p><note>
/// <p><code>DeleteCacheReport</code> does not delete the report object from your Amazon S3 bucket.</p>
/// </note>
